UBS Asset Management (UBS AM), a division of UBS Group AG with origins tied to the bank’s founding in 1862, is headquartered in Zurich, Switzerland, and manages hundreds of billions in assets for institutional, intermediary, and wealth management clients globally. Specializing in a broad range of investment strategies—including equities, fixed income, multi-asset, alternatives, and sustainable investing—UBS AM leverages the firm’s extensive research capabilities and global network to deliver tailored solutions. Known for its focus on risk management and innovation, it offers products like ETFs, index funds, and private market investments, catering to diverse needs from pension funds to high-net-worth individuals. As part of UBS’s broader ecosystem, UBS AM combines Swiss precision with a commitment to ESG principles, solidifying its position as a leader in the asset management industry.

UBS AM's Q4 2018 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2018, UBS AM held 2,899 positions worth $116B, down 14% from $135B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 17% of the portfolio.

UBS AM's Q4 2018 filing shows 140 new, 1,359 increased, 845 reduced and 130 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Linde: 1,823,057 shares worth $284M. The largest sale was Aetna Inc, an estimated $339M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 17% of assets, down from 19%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Financials.
